Spread the loveAs the countdown begins, NASA’s Artemis II mission is set for a historic liftoff on April 1, 2026. This mission represents the second flight in the Artemis program, which aims to return humans to the Moon and lay the groundwork for future exploration of Mars and beyond.
Artemis II will test NASA’s crew capabilities in deep space and gather more information that could ultimately help send astronauts to Mars.

NASA's 'decade of Venus' exploration may bank on 1 probe: 'Not everything can move forward'
NASA may not be able to move forward three planned Venus missions as budget pressures force difficult trade-offs across its planetary science portfolio.
